Applying for a merchant account is a straightforward process that involves several key steps to ensure that you can accept payments seamlessly. First, you will need to research various merchant account providers to find the best fit for your business needs. Factors to consider include transaction fees, monthly charges, and the types of payment methods supported. Once you select a provider, you’ll typically need to complete an application that includes your business details, such as its legal structure, the nature of the products or services offered, and estimated sales volume. Additionally, you may be required to submit identification documents and financial statements for verification.
After submitting your application, the merchant account provider will review your information, which may involve a credit check. Depending on the provider, the approval process can take anywhere from a few minutes to several days. If approved, you will be given access to an online portal where you can manage transactions, set up payment processing tools, and integrate with your website if you operate an e-commerce setup. It’s beneficial to familiarize yourself with the terms and conditions surrounding your merchant account to avoid unexpected fees or restrictions. Storing and Reheating Prepped Meals Safely
Storing and reheating your prepped meals properly is crucial to minimize the risk of foodborne illnesses. Always let cooked food cool down before placing it in meal prep storage containers. Use airtight containers and ensure they are labeled with dates to help track freshness, and remember that most prepped meals can be safely stored in the refrigerator for up to four days.
When it comes time to reheat your meals, aim for an internal temperature of 165°F to ensure food safety. Microwaving is a convenient option, but remember to cover your meals and stir them halfway through to promote even heating. For best results, plan to enjoy your prepped meals within a few days to maintain quality and flavor.

One easy meal prep recipe is a quinoa salad that can be customized based on what’s in season. Cook a large batch of quinoa and let it cool, then toss it with chopped veggies such as bell peppers, cucumbers, cherry tomatoes, and a handful of greens like spinach or arugula. For dressing, mix olive oil, lemon juice, salt, and pepper, and store it separately to keep the salad fresh all week long. This dish is not only nutritious but also stays tasty when prepared in advance.
